template terminology
• template files - files that control how your site content is displayed
• template tags - WordPress functions that grab content from the database ( get_header, get_sidebar() )
• page templates - type of template that is only applied to pages in your theme
• files to display your data - WordPress template files (php)
• files for theme information and styles - style.css
• files to add/remove functionality (functions.php)
• other files used can include javascript, images, svg, sass/less and more!

Required Theme Files
create a folder, place these two files and you’ll soon have your theme
style.css
• file header - provides details about theme in the form of comments
• can house css styles for your site

the loop
• used to display posts, page content, comments, custom post types, custom fields
• when you read about certain functions that list only working in the loop, this is where it goes

template tags
• a piece of php code that tells WordPress “do” or “get” something
• they separate the theme into smaller, more understandable, sections.
• some tags can only be used in specific areas
• values can be passed through tags to display specific content

Template Hierarchy
World 3-1
• Query strings (data from page links) determine which template or set of templates to display page content
• Templates are selected in the order determined by the template hierarchy
• If a template file cannot be matched, index.php will be used
query string - http://example.com/
template flow
front-page.php home.php page.php index.php
query string - http://example.com/blog/category/luigi/
template flow
category-luigi.php category-6.php category.php
archive.php index.php

page templates
• only apply to pages
• used to change the look and feel of a page
• can be applied to a single page, page section or class of pages
• custom pages with template names give users control by enabling template switching
page template flow
$custom.php
page-$slug.php page-id.php page.php

folder setup
• main theme template files are in the root directory
• no required folders in themes at this time
• page-templates folder, languages folder are recognized by default

functions file
• adds/removes features and functionality to your theme
• acts like a plugin
• automatically loaded for both admin and external pages
• “put it in your functions file” location
• enqueuing stylesheets and scripts
• enable theme features, including: sidebars, post formats, custom headers/backgrounds
• enable options for the theme customizer
• define functions for your theme to use
• and more
functions.phpif ( ! function_exists( 'themename_setup' ) ) :
function themename_setup() {
register_nav_menus( array( 'primary' => __( 'Primary Menu', 'theme_name' ), 'secondary' => __( 'Secondary Menu', 'theme_name' ) ) );
add_theme_support( 'post-thumbnails' ); }
endif; add_action( 'after_setup_theme', 'themename_setup' );
